Lines Matching refs:bit_suffix

487     const char *bit_suffix = (bit_width == 64) ? "i64" : "i32";  in gen_varid_allocate()  local
501 EMIT_HEAD(c, "TCGv_%s %s", bit_suffix, varid->var.name->str); in gen_varid_allocate()
502 EMIT_HEAD(c, " = tcg_temp_new_%s();\n", bit_suffix); in gen_varid_allocate()
525 const char *bit_suffix = op_is64bit ? "i64" : "i32"; in gen_bin_cmp() local
542 OUT(c, locp, "tcg_gen_setcondi_", bit_suffix, "("); in gen_bin_cmp()
547 OUT(c, locp, "tcg_gen_setcond_", bit_suffix, "("); in gen_bin_cmp()
559 const char *bit_suffix, HexValue *res, in gen_simple_op() argument
578 OUT(c, locp, imm_reg, bit_suffix, in gen_simple_op()
582 OUT(c, locp, reg_imm, bit_suffix, in gen_simple_op()
586 OUT(c, locp, reg_reg, bit_suffix, in gen_simple_op()
593 const char *bit_suffix, HexValue *res, in gen_sub_op() argument
607 OUT(c, locp, "tcg_gen_subfi_", bit_suffix, in gen_sub_op()
611 OUT(c, locp, "tcg_gen_subi_", bit_suffix, in gen_sub_op()
615 OUT(c, locp, "tcg_gen_sub_", bit_suffix, in gen_sub_op()
622 bool op_is64bit, const char *bit_suffix, in gen_asl_op() argument
639 OUT(c, locp, "tcg_gen_movi_", bit_suffix, "(", res, ", 0);\n"); in gen_asl_op()
641 OUT(c, locp, "tcg_gen_shli_", bit_suffix, in gen_asl_op()
650 OUT(c, locp, "tcg_gen_shl_", bit_suffix, in gen_asl_op()
674 bool op_is64bit, const char *bit_suffix, in gen_asr_op() argument
696 OUT(c, locp, "tcg_gen_sari_", bit_suffix, in gen_asr_op()
700 OUT(c, locp, "tcg_gen_sar_", bit_suffix, in gen_asr_op()
718 OUT(c, locp, "tcg_gen_extract_", bit_suffix, "(", in gen_asr_op()
720 OUT(c, locp, "tcg_gen_sub_", bit_suffix, "(", in gen_asr_op()
729 bool op_is64bit, const char *bit_suffix, in gen_lsr_op() argument
743 OUT(c, locp, "tcg_gen_movi_", bit_suffix, "(", res, ", 0);\n"); in gen_lsr_op()
745 OUT(c, locp, "tcg_gen_shri_", bit_suffix, in gen_lsr_op()
750 OUT(c, locp, "tcg_gen_shr_", bit_suffix, in gen_lsr_op()
775 const char *bit_suffix, HexValue *res, in gen_andl_op() argument
794 OUT(c, locp, "tcg_gen_and_", bit_suffix, in gen_andl_op()
854 const char *bit_suffix; in gen_bin_op() local
881 bit_suffix = op_is64bit ? "i64" : "i32"; in gen_bin_op()
898 gen_simple_op(c, locp, bit_width, bit_suffix, &res, in gen_bin_op()
906 gen_sub_op(c, locp, bit_width, bit_suffix, &res, op_types, in gen_bin_op()
910 gen_simple_op(c, locp, bit_width, bit_suffix, &res, in gen_bin_op()
918 gen_asl_op(c, locp, bit_width, op_is64bit, bit_suffix, &res, op_types, in gen_bin_op()
922 gen_asr_op(c, locp, bit_width, op_is64bit, bit_suffix, &res, op_types, in gen_bin_op()
926 gen_lsr_op(c, locp, bit_width, op_is64bit, bit_suffix, &res, op_types, in gen_bin_op()
930 gen_simple_op(c, locp, bit_width, bit_suffix, &res, in gen_bin_op()
938 gen_simple_op(c, locp, bit_width, bit_suffix, &res, in gen_bin_op()
946 gen_simple_op(c, locp, bit_width, bit_suffix, &res, in gen_bin_op()
954 gen_andl_op(c, locp, bit_width, bit_suffix, &res, op_types, &op1_m, in gen_bin_op()
1561 const char *bit_suffix = src->bit_width == 64 ? "64" : "32"; in gen_locnt_op() local
1568 OUT(c, locp, "tcg_gen_not_i", bit_suffix, "(", in gen_locnt_op()
1570 OUT(c, locp, "tcg_gen_clzi_i", bit_suffix, "(", &res, ", ", &res, ", "); in gen_locnt_op()
1571 OUT(c, locp, bit_suffix, ");\n"); in gen_locnt_op()
1577 const char *bit_suffix = src->bit_width == 64 ? "64" : "32"; in gen_ctpop_op() local
1583 OUT(c, locp, "tcg_gen_ctpop_i", bit_suffix, in gen_ctpop_op()
1818 const char *bit_suffix; in gen_if_cond() local
1823 bit_suffix = (cond->bit_width == 64) ? "i64" : "i32"; in gen_if_cond()
1824 OUT(c, locp, "tcg_gen_brcondi_", bit_suffix, "(TCG_COND_EQ, ", cond, in gen_if_cond()
1949 const char *bit_suffix = (value->bit_width == 64) ? "i64" : "i32"; in gen_rvalue_sat() local
1967 OUT(c, locp, "gen_sat", unsigned_str, "_", bit_suffix, "_ovfl("); in gen_rvalue_sat()